Ten years ago the University launched into a very aggressive building part. During that time, the University developed or renovated roughly 1.35 million gross sq. ft of latest program space at Santa Clara (approximately 42% of the campus). Today, the campus has just about no deferred maintenance and just lately opened state-of-the-art services to boost pupil studying and faculty analysis. In June 2021, the Board of Trustees voted to amend the University’s bylaws to remove the requirement that the University’s president must be a Jesuit priest. Santa Clara University constantly attracts high caliber students within the high rungs of their class. The most up-to-date official measure of class rating reveals that 88% of Santa Clara first-year college students have been within the prime 25% of their highschool classes, up from 82% the earlier jorja fox spouse year. In addition, 52% of the class of 2025 were within the top 10% of their high school class. Undergraduate functions have grown by practically 60% over the past 10 years. For the Class of 2025, SCU welcomed 1,589 first-year students from a pool of sixteen,849 candidates.

At the undergraduate degree, Santa Clara provides levels in arts and sciences, business and engineering. A substantial graduate program supports levels in arts and sciences, theology, business, training and counseling psychology, engineering, and law. The University is house to greater than 5,850 undergraduate college students, three,000 graduate college students, 900 faculty, over 1,050 staff, and greater than 104,000 alumni living worldwide.
